Equity research report on PUMA – part 2

Resumo:This report is part a joint equity research report that values PUMA SE, a leading company in the sporting goods industry. The analysis begins with an assessment of the global sporting goods market, highlighting growth trends and key industry dynamics. The report also examines critical risks and PUMA’s ESG initiatives, which are increasingly central to its long-term strategy. A particular focus is placed on forecasting PUMA’s sales, margins, and other key financial metrics, including balance sheet and cash flow items, to establish a comprehensive outlook on the company’s performance. This individual report combines financial modeling with strategic insights, achieving a balance of academic rigor and practical relevance. The findings provide actionable insights, rigorously checked for plausibility, into PUMA’s ability to navigate industry challenges, sustain its competitive edge, and align with global trends. Ultimately, this report provides a critical contribution to the joint equity research project, complementing a separate analysis to provide a holistic valuation and strategic recommendation for PUMA SE.
